Hi Phil, Miguel,

With the stock IP Filter in S10u6, or at least Solaris 10 8/07, you can:


http://docs.sun.com/app/docs/doc/816-4554/gdwzr?a=view

#

Stop Solaris IP Filter if it is running.


# *svcadm disable network/ipfilter*
        

#

Edit the /etc/ipf.conf or /etc/ipf6.conf file by adding the following 
line at the beginning of the file:


set intercept_loopback true;

This line must precede all the IP filter rules that are defined in the 
file. However, you can insert comments before the line, similar to the 
following example:


# 
# Enable loopback filtering to filter between zones 
# 
set intercept_loopback true; 
# 
# Define policy 
# 
block in all 
block out all 
<other rules>
...

#

Start the Solaris IP filter.


# *svcadm enable network/ipfilter*
        

#

To verify the status of loopback filtering, use the following command:


# *ipf ---T ipf_loopback*
ipf_loopback    min 0   max 0x1 current 1
#

If loopback filtering is disabled, the command would generate the 
following output:


ipf_loopback    min 0   max 0x1 current 0
